The gripper shuttle loom is returned after a successful weft insertion process and after the deceleration of the gripper shuttle in the catch mechanism. The drive of the returning slider (20) is designed so that the slider is accelerated slowly during the returning motion and decelerated more rapidly so that the acceleration time is at least 60% of the total movement time from one dead centre to another. The returning slider head (21) forms the slider (20) part facing the gripper shuttle (10). The returning slider is driven by a cam drum (50) via a slider fishplate (40) and a lever (30). While the cam drum is driven continuously by the main drive of the loom, the lever executes a discontinuous swivel motion during the returning process. The returning slider glides horizontally between guides (22,23) and pushes the gripper shuttle into the position in which it is pushed by an ejector (60) out of the catch mechanism (70). |
